A software developer would perform the following job duties:
- Developing a product that is easy to use and meets a customer’s need
- Writing the code to make a new application work
While they may also be involved in aspects of security procedures and data management, those tasks are often part of a broader role that may include other specialists, such as security engineers or database administrators. The primary responsibilities of a software developer focus on coding and product development.